How to Rebuild Trust After Betrayal

Rebuilding trust doesn’t happen overnight, and it doesn’t happen just because someone apologizes. It takes consistent effort, honesty, and time before the wariness left behind by betrayal starts to soften.

Start by giving yourself permission to heal at your own pace, without pressure to forgive on someone else’s timeline. Pay attention to actions rather than promises, since consistency over time is what actually rebuilds credibility. Set clear boundaries about what you need to feel safe again, and communicate them honestly instead of testing the other person silently. Small, repeated moments of honesty tend to matter more than one big gesture, so notice the pattern, not just a single apology.

If trust doesn’t rebuild, that’s information too. Not every relationship is meant to return to what it was, and accepting that is part of moving forward.

Signs Someone May Not Be Trustworthy

Signs Someone May Not Be Trustworthy

Recognizing untrustworthy behavior early can save a lot of heartbreak later. Certain patterns tend to repeat, even when the person seems convincing on the surface.

Watch for inconsistency between what someone says and what they actually do, especially over time. Notice if they avoid accountability, deflect blame, or get defensive instead of simply owning a mistake. Pay attention to how they talk about other people, since someone who gossips about others will likely do the same about you. Gut feelings matter too, if something feels off despite no clear evidence, that instinct is often picking up on something real. Lastly, watch for love bombing followed by withdrawal, a common pattern in people who aren’t being genuine.

None of these signs alone confirms someone is untrustworthy, but a repeated pattern is rarely a coincidence.

Why Trusting Yourself Matters More Than Trusting Everyone

Trusting yourself creates a kind of stability that doesn’t depend on anyone else’s honesty or consistency. When you know your own judgment, values, and instincts, you’re less shaken by other people’s unpredictability.

Self trust means you can make decisions without needing constant reassurance from others. It also means recognizing red flags earlier, because you’re not overriding your gut feeling just to keep the peace. People who trust themselves tend to set boundaries more easily, since they don’t rely on external validation to feel secure in their choices. Ultimately, trusting yourself doesn’t mean shutting others out completely, it means you’re no longer left defenseless when someone else’s trustworthiness turns out to be less solid than it seemed.

What is the difference between caution and distrust?

Caution means staying observant and thoughtful before fully trusting someone, while distrust assumes the worst without giving anyone a real chance. Caution protects you without closing you off completely, whereas distrust can prevent healthy relationships from forming at all.
